식별자(  identifier ) 

 식별자는 자바코드 내에서 사용되는 각각의 코드를 의미한다.

 식별자 종류는 2가지가 있다. 시스템 정의 식별자, 사용자 정의 식별자.

 

 identifier 를 작성할 때는 규칙이 존재하니 반드시 알아두자.

 

1. 첫 문자는 반드시 영문자이어야 하고 다음 문자부터는 숫자와 문자를 혼합해서 사용이 가능하다.

   단, _ 와 $는 첫 문자로 사용할 수 있는 특수 문자이다. 이 두 가지외 특수 문자는 첫 문자로 못오니 주의하길!

 

2. 식별자에 대한 길이 제한은 없다. 그래서 해당 함수나 변수를 잘 표현할 수 있는 식별자를 쓰는 것이 좋다.

   이는 가독성을 높힐 수 있다.

 

3. 자바는 대소문자를 구별한다.

 

시스템 정의 식별자 (예약어, 키워드) 종류 

자바언어 자체에서 특별한 의미를 가진 식별자이다. 따라서 시스템이 먼저 지정한 식별자이기 때문에

사용자 지정 식별자로서 사용이 불가능하다.

 

사용자 정의 식별자

사용자가 지정 가능한 식별자로서 클래스명, 변수명, 메소드명, 상수 사용 시 이름을 지정할 때 사용된다.

 

ㅁ 클래스 (class)

 

- 첫 문자는 항상 대문자로 표현한다.

- Camel 표기법 사용. ex JavaTest 와 같이 단어를 구분지어 대소문자를 써주면 된다.

-의미있는 명사형으로 지정한다.

 

ㅁ 변수와 메서드 (Variable , method)

 

- 첫 문자는 항상 소문자로 표현한다.

- Camel 표기법 사용.

- 변수는 의미있는 명사형으로, 메소드는 의미있는 동사형으로 지정한다.

 

ㅁ 상수 

 

- 모든 문자를 대문자로 표현한다.

- 하나 이상의 단어가 합쳐질 때 공백이 필요하다면 _(언더바) 를 사용하여 연결한다.

- 의미있는 명사형으로 지정한다.

ex) int javaTest = 10;

     final int JAVA_TEST = 20;

 

 

'JAVA' 카테고리의 다른 글

Java 변수 ( Variables)  (0) 2021.07.09
Java 리터럴( Literal)  (0) 2021.07.08
Java 데이터형( Data Type)  (0) 2021.07.08
#JAVA Hello java 출력  (0) 2021.07.04
#Java 입문  (0) 2021.07.04

+ Recent posts